+ -
当前位置:首页 → 问答吧 → 新手提问~多谢指教!

新手提问~多谢指教!

时间:2011-11-26

来源:互联网

C/C++ code

CDeviceIODlg::CDeviceIODlg(CWnd* pParent /*=NULL*/)
    : CDialog(CDeviceIODlg::IDD, pParent)              // 请问: CDialog 的冒号是什么意思,冒号后面内容有什么用?
{
    //{{AFX_DATA_INIT(CDeviceIODlg)
    //}}AFX_DATA_INIT
    // Note that LoadIcon does not require a subsequent DestroyIcon in Win32
    m_hIcon = AfxGetApp()->LoadIcon(IDR_MAINFRAME);
}



这个函数有什么作用,感觉样子挺特殊的,多谢!!!

作者: wz108578656   发布时间: 2011-11-26

这个是C++的语法,冒号后可以实例化一些类的成员变量,也可以调用基类的构造函数。本例中是调用的基类的构造函数。建议楼主多看看C++语言类的书.

作者: strive_only   发布时间: 2011-11-26